Punjab Kings Make History with Record-Breaking Run Chase in IPL 2026
The TATA Indian Premier League (IPL) 2026 witnessed an epic showdown in match no.35 as the Delhi Capitals (DC) faced off against the Punjab Kings (PBKS). The match turned out to be a high-scoring thriller, with PBKS emerging victorious by 6 wickets in a historic run chase, surpassing the highest total ever chased in IPL history.
KL Rahul’s Spectacular Performance
Winning the toss, Axar Patel of DC elected to bat first. The star of the match was undoubtedly KL Rahul, who put on a batting masterclass by scoring an unbeaten 152 runs. Rahul’s innings not only led DC to their highest-ever total in IPL history of 264/3 but also saw him become the first Indian batsman to score a 150+ score in the tournament. His century was the fastest in his IPL career, breaking the previous record held by Abhishek Sharma.
Punjab Kings’ Remarkable Run Chase
Chasing down 265 runs, PBKS openers Priyansh Arya and Prabhsimran Singh got off to a blazing start, smashing 120 runs in the powerplay. The duo’s partnership of 128 runs set the tone for the run chase. Nehal Wadhera and captain Shreyas Iyer continued the onslaught, with Iyer scoring an unbeaten 71 runs and guiding PBKS to victory with an over to spare.
New Record Set by PBKS
With this incredible run chase, Punjab Kings achieved a new milestone by surpassing their previous record of the highest successful run chase in IPL history. The team had previously chased down 262 runs in 2024, but this latest victory solidified their dominance in the league. PBKS remain undefeated and sit comfortably at the top of the IPL 2026 table.
Reflecting on their outstanding performance, Priyansh Arya shared, “We just felt that we could score a hundred in the powerplay. The pitch was very good. Initially, we thought they would make 240, which we could chase down. I was having a lot of fun [watching Prabh hitting sixes]. Ricky sir had said that if we play our best game, we could chase this down. Just have some self-belief.”
